Max Verstappen narrowly avoided elimination during Q2 of the Austrian Grand Prix qualifying session, taking a calculated risk that ultimately paid off. The Red Bull driver is hoping recent car updates will improve his performance at the Red Bull Ring. Verstappen finished fourth, fourth, and sixth respectively in the three practice sessions leading up to qualifying. His successful navigation of Q2 sets the stage for a crucial Q3 session where he will aim to secure a strong starting position for the race. The qualifying performance suggests a competitive weekend for the Dutch driver, despite earlier concerns. Fans are now anticipating Verstappen’s performance in the final qualifying stage.
